RESOLUTION NO. <br />A RESOLUTION OF THE COMMON COUNCIL <br />OF THE CITY OF SOUTH BEND <br />ADOPTING A WRITTEN FISCAL PLAN AND ESTABLISHING A <br />POLICY FOR THE PROVISION OF SERVICES TO <br />AN ANNEXED AREA IN GERMAN TOWNSHIP <br />(MATTEO ANNEXATION) <br />WHEREAS, there has been submitted to the Common Council of <br />the City of South Bend; Indiana, an ordinance which proposes the <br />annexation of the real estate described hereinafter as Exhibit <br />"A ", located in German Township, St. Joseph County, Indiana; and <br />WHEREAS, the territory proposed to be voluntarily annexed by <br />more than 51% of the owners of such annexed land, consists of <br />approximately 4.8 acres of unimproved, undeveloped wooded land <br />located approximately 500 feet south of the Brick and Portage <br />Roads intersection on the west side of Portage Road in German <br />Township, St. Joseph County, Indiana; with approximately 24% of <br />its aggregate external boundaries coinciding with the boundaries <br />of the City of South Bend.
